Audit & Accounts Senior Independent Firm West Sussex
Location: West Sussex
Salary: £38,000 £48,000 (DOE)
Qualification: ACA / ACCA Newly or Nearly Qualified

Are you a newly or nearly qualified accountant looking to take the next step in your career within a supportive and forward-thinking firm? We re working with a fast-growing, independent accountancy practice in West Sussex that is seeking a motivated Audit & Accounts Senior to join their friendly and professional team.

This is a fantastic opportunity for someone who enjoys variety in their role, with a genuine 50/50 split between audit and accounts assignments, and a clear path for ongoing progression.
The Role:
As an Audit & Accounts Senior, you ll play a key role in delivering high-quality services to a diverse client portfolio, including SMEs, owner-managed businesses, and larger corporate clients across a range of sectors.

Key responsibilities will include:

  • Leading audits from planning through to completion
  • Preparing statutory accounts for a variety of clients
  • Supervising and mentoring junior staff on-site and in the office
  • Building strong relationships with clients and acting as a key point of contact
  • Supporting managers and partners with ad hoc project work and client advisory
About You:
  • ACA or ACCA qualified (or finalist level with strong experience)
  • Previous experience in a mixed audit and accounts role within practice
  • Confident leading audits and managing client relationships
  • Strong technical knowledge and a proactive, positive attitude
  • Ambitious, with a desire to progress and develop within a growing firm
